Ventilation plays a crucial role in maintaining optimal indoor air quality, as it directly influences air exchange rates and the concentration of pollutants. Effective ventilation systems facilitate the flow of fresh outdoor air into indoor spaces while expelling stale air that may harbor airborne contaminants. This process not only reduces the levels of volatile organic compounds (VOCs), dust, and other harmful particles but also ensures a continuous supply of oxygen, which is vital for human health and comfort.
Moreover, the impact of ventilation on air exchange rates cannot be overstated. High air exchange rates help to dilute indoor pollutants more efficiently, leading to a healthier environment. In spaces with poor ventilation, pollutants can accumulate to levels that pose health risks, including respiratory issues and allergies. Different types of ventilation systems, such as natural, mechanical, and hybrid, can be optimized to achieve the desired air exchange rates based on the specific needs of a building. By prioritizing effective ventilation strategies, indoor spaces can maintain a balanced and healthy atmosphere, contributing significantly to overall well-being.
Air purification is essential for maintaining optimal indoor air quality, and two of the most prominent technologies in this field are HEPA filters and UV-C light systems.
HEPA (High Efficiency Particulate Air) filters are renowned for their ability to capture 99.97% of airborne particles as small as 0.3 microns, including dust, pollen, and pet dander.
This efficiency makes HEPA filters a popular choice for residential and commercial spaces, as they effectively trap allergens and other harmful particles, significantly improving overall air quality.
Their passive operation requires no additional energy source, making them a convenient option for continuous air purification.
In contrast, UV-C light systems employ ultraviolet light to neutralize airborne pathogens. By utilizing specific wavelengths of UV light, these systems can disrupt the DNA of bacteria, viruses, and mold spores, rendering them inactive and incapable of reproduction.
This proactive approach to air purification is especially beneficial in environments where hygiene is critical, such as hospitals and laboratories.
While HEPA filters excel in particle filtration, combining them with UV-C technology can maximize purification results, as the two systems complement each other.
Together, they can create a multi-layered defense against pollutants and pathogens, ensuring a healthier indoor environment for all occupants.
Maintaining optimal humidity levels is essential for ensuring both health and comfort in indoor environments. Ideally, indoor humidity should be kept between 30% and 50%. Within this range, the air feels comfortable, and it's less likely to harbor allergens such as mold and dust mites. High levels of humidity can lead to unwanted condensation, creating a breeding ground for these irritants, while excessively dry air can dry out the mucous membranes in our respiratory system, leading to discomfort and increased susceptibility to respiratory infections.
Effective humidity control solutions are critical in achieving these ideal levels. Humidifiers can be utilized during the colder months when indoor air tends to dry out, helping to maintain moisture in the air. Conversely, dehumidifiers are particularly useful in humid climates or during summer months, as they remove excess moisture, reducing the risk of mold growth and improving overall air quality. By investing in these solutions, homeowners can create a healthier living space that promotes well-being and comfort for all occupants.
